From 41d226ca228608edb30b856bbef825b00e84622e Mon Sep 17 00:00:00 2001 From: Tim Dorr Date: Wed, 9 Sep 2015 12:13:01 -0400 Subject: [PATCH 1/2] Bump PostCSS version --- package.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/package.json b/package.json index a91a709..fb2adec 100644 --- a/package.json +++ b/package.json @@ -16,7 +16,7 @@ }, "dependencies": { "css-selector-tokenizer": "^0.5.1", - "postcss": "^4.1.5" + "postcss": "^5.0.4" }, "devDependencies": { "chokidar-cli": "^0.2.1", From b6d9f052abb012c51b4b01f75583582fbb6a17de Mon Sep 17 00:00:00 2001 From: Tim Dorr Date: Wed, 9 Sep 2015 12:13:22 -0400 Subject: [PATCH 2/2] Fix deprecation warnings. --- index.js |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/index.js b/index.js index f6f916e..2f26aa3 100644 --- a/index.js +++ b/index.js @@ -200,7 +200,7 @@ module.exports = postcss.plugin('postcss-modules-local-by-default', function (op var pureMode = options && options.mode === "pure"; var globalMode = options && options.mode === "global"; return function(css) { - css.eachAtRule(function(atrule) { + css.walkAtRules(function(atrule) { if(/keyframes$/.test(atrule.name)) { var globalMatch = /^\s*:global\s*\((.+)\)\s*$/.exec(atrule.params); var localMatch = /^\s*:local\s*\((.+)\)\s*$/.exec(atrule.params); @@ -225,7 +225,7 @@ module.exports = postcss.plugin('postcss-modules-local-by-default', function (op }); } }); - css.eachRule(function(rule) { + css.walkRules(function(rule) { if(rule.parent.type === "atrule" && /keyframes$/.test(rule.parent.name)) { // ignore keyframe rules return;